CodSpeedHQ
codspeed-node
Blog
Docs
Changelog
Blog
Docs
Changelog
Overview
Branches
Benchmarks
Runs
GitHub Actions run
CPU Simulation
Uses the
CPU Simulation instrument
to collect CPU performance metrics.
24 days ago
ea75ede
cod-1385-codspeed-node-add-perf-v2-support
pull_request
Compare
Base
Search a run
Head
chore: bump instrument-hooks
#64
cod-1385-codspeed-node-add-perf-v2-support
24 days ago
CPU Simulation
Compare
Suggested base runs:
Pull Request Base
•
Default Branch
Benchmarks
switch 2
packages/tinybench-plugin/benches/sample.ts
8 µs
switch 2
examples/with-javascript-esm/tinybench.js
27.1 µs
String#indexOf
examples/with-javascript-esm/benchmark-js.js
11 µs
test sync baz 100
examples/with-typescript-esm/bench/tinybench/foobarbaz.bench.ts
33.1 µs
wait 1sec
packages/tinybench-plugin/benches/timing.ts::timing
22.4 ms
fibo 30
examples/with-typescript-esm/src/fibonacci.bench.ts::recursiveFibonacci
175 ms
RegExp#test
examples/with-javascript-esm/benchmark-js.js
20.3 µs
switch 1
examples/with-javascript-esm/tinybench.js
123.6 µs
short body
packages/vitest-plugin/benches/flat.bench.ts::parsePr
132.8 µs
wait 1ms
packages/tinybench-plugin/benches/timing.ts::timing
19.8 µs
wait 500ms
packages/tinybench-plugin/benches/timing.ts::timing
10.1 ms
test_iterative_fibo_10
examples/with-typescript-cjs/bench/benchmark.js/fibo.bench.ts
12 µs
end
packages/vitest-plugin/benches/hooks.bench.ts::hooks
209.4 µs
RegExp#test
examples/with-typescript-simple-cjs/benchmark-js.ts
18.9 µs
long body
packages/vitest-plugin/benches/flat.bench.ts::parsePr
353.1 µs
fibo 10
packages/vitest-plugin/benches/flat.bench.ts::fibo
37.7 µs
test_recursive_fibo_20
examples/with-typescript-esm/bench/tinybench/fibo.bench.ts
1.5 ms
RegExp#test
examples/with-typescript-simple-esm/benchmark-js.ts
18.7 µs
one
packages/vitest-plugin/benches/hooks.bench.ts::hooks::run
239.6 µs
long body
packages/vitest-plugin/benches/parsePr.bench.ts::parsePr
353.3 µs
fibo 15
packages/vitest-plugin/benches/flat.bench.ts::fibo
146.6 µs
test sync baz 10
examples/with-typescript-esm/bench/tinybench/foobarbaz.bench.ts
199.9 µs
String#indexOf
examples/with-typescript-simple-cjs/benchmark-js.ts
11.1 µs
switch 2
examples/with-typescript-simple-cjs/tinybench.ts
27.9 µs
test sync baz 10
examples/with-typescript-cjs/bench/benchmark.js/foobarbaz.bench.ts
12.4 µs
short body
packages/vitest-plugin/benches/parsePr.bench.ts::parsePr::nested suite
89.9 µs
test_recursive_cached_fibo_20
examples/with-typescript-cjs/bench/benchmark.js/fibo.bench.ts
30.7 µs
test_recursive_fibo_10
examples/with-typescript-cjs/bench/tinybench/fibo.bench.ts
283.9 µs
test_iterative_fibo_100
examples/with-typescript-cjs/bench/benchmark.js/fibo.bench.ts
21.2 µs
long body
packages/vitest-plugin/benches/parsePr.bench.ts::parsePr::nested suite
356.7 µs
test_recursive_fibo_10
examples/with-typescript-cjs/bench/benchmark.js/fibo.bench.ts
28.2 µs
test_recursive_cached_fibo_10
examples/with-typescript-cjs/bench/benchmark.js/fibo.bench.ts
25.4 µs
switch 2
examples/with-typescript-simple-esm/tinybench.ts
27.5 µs
long body
packages/vitest-plugin/benches/parsePr.bench.ts::another parsePr
352.7 µs
short body
packages/vitest-plugin/benches/parsePr.bench.ts::another parsePr
89.2 µs
two
packages/vitest-plugin/benches/hooks.bench.ts::hooks::run
203.3 µs
switch 1
examples/with-typescript-simple-cjs/tinybench.ts
124.4 µs
short body
packages/vitest-plugin/benches/parsePr.bench.ts::another parsePr::nested suite
89 µs
test_recursive_cached_fibo_30
examples/with-typescript-cjs/bench/benchmark.js/fibo.bench.ts
36.8 µs
wait 1sec
packages/vitest-plugin/benches/timing.bench.ts::timing tests
23.1 ms
test_iterative_fibo_10
examples/with-typescript-cjs/bench/tinybench/fibo.bench.ts
299.5 µs
test_recursive_fibo_20
examples/with-typescript-cjs/bench/benchmark.js/fibo.bench.ts
1.5 ms
wait 500ms
packages/vitest-plugin/benches/timing.bench.ts::timing tests
12.5 ms
wait 1ms
packages/vitest-plugin/benches/timing.bench.ts::timing tests
31.1 µs
short body 4
packages/benchmark.js-plugin/benches/sample.ts
59.2 µs
switch 1
examples/with-typescript-simple-esm/tinybench.ts
123.4 µs
short body
packages/vitest-plugin/benches/parsePr.bench.ts::parsePr
132.9 µs
RegExp#test
packages/benchmark.js-plugin/benches/sample.ts
18.7 µs
short body
packages/benchmark.js-plugin/benches/sample.ts
110.6 µs
String#indexOf
packages/benchmark.js-plugin/benches/sample.ts
11 µs
test sync baz 100
examples/with-typescript-cjs/bench/benchmark.js/foobarbaz.bench.ts
13.8 µs
test sync baz 10
examples/with-typescript-cjs/bench/tinybench/foobarbaz.bench.ts
40.9 µs
short body
packages/vitest-plugin/benches/parsePr.bench.ts::parsePr::nested suite::deeply nested suite
89.4 µs
String#indexOf
examples/with-typescript-simple-esm/benchmark-js.ts
11 µs
test_recursive_cached_fibo_20
examples/with-typescript-cjs/bench/tinybench/fibo.bench.ts
45.3 µs
test_recursive_cached_fibo_10
examples/with-typescript-cjs/bench/tinybench/fibo.bench.ts
48.3 µs
short body 2
packages/benchmark.js-plugin/benches/sample.ts
59.2 µs
long body
packages/tinybench-plugin/benches/sample.ts
382 µs
test_iterative_fibo_10
examples/with-typescript-esm/bench/benchmark.js/fibo.bench.ts
12.2 µs
test_iterative_fibo_100
examples/with-typescript-cjs/bench/tinybench/fibo.bench.ts
34.1 µs
test_recursive_cached_fibo_30
examples/with-typescript-cjs/bench/tinybench/fibo.bench.ts
48.9 µs
switch 1
packages/tinybench-plugin/benches/sample.ts
92.9 µs
test sync baz 100
examples/with-typescript-cjs/bench/tinybench/foobarbaz.bench.ts
33.1 µs
test_recursive_cached_fibo_30
examples/with-typescript-esm/bench/tinybench/fibo.bench.ts
226.3 µs
test_recursive_cached_fibo_30
examples/with-typescript-esm/bench/benchmark.js/fibo.bench.ts
36.8 µs
test_recursive_fibo_10
examples/with-typescript-esm/bench/benchmark.js/fibo.bench.ts
28.2 µs
test_recursive_fibo_20
examples/with-typescript-cjs/bench/tinybench/fibo.bench.ts
1.5 ms
short body
packages/tinybench-plugin/benches/sample.ts
121.9 µs
test_recursive_cached_fibo_20
examples/with-typescript-esm/bench/benchmark.js/fibo.bench.ts
30.7 µs
test_recursive_fibo_20
examples/with-typescript-esm/bench/benchmark.js/fibo.bench.ts
1.5 ms
test sync baz 100
examples/with-typescript-esm/bench/benchmark.js/foobarbaz.bench.ts
13.2 µs
short body 5
packages/benchmark.js-plugin/benches/sample.ts
59.2 µs
test_recursive_fibo_10
examples/with-typescript-esm/bench/tinybench/fibo.bench.ts
144.6 µs
short body 3
packages/benchmark.js-plugin/benches/sample.ts
64.3 µs
test_recursive_cached_fibo_10
examples/with-typescript-esm/bench/benchmark.js/fibo.bench.ts
25.4 µs
test_iterative_fibo_100
examples/with-typescript-esm/bench/benchmark.js/fibo.bench.ts
21.3 µs
test_recursive_cached_fibo_10
examples/with-typescript-esm/bench/tinybench/fibo.bench.ts
48.4 µs
test sync baz 10
examples/with-typescript-esm/bench/benchmark.js/foobarbaz.bench.ts
12.4 µs
long body
packages/benchmark.js-plugin/benches/sample.ts
320.2 µs
test_recursive_cached_fibo_20
examples/with-typescript-esm/bench/tinybench/fibo.bench.ts
45.7 µs
test_iterative_fibo_100
examples/with-typescript-esm/bench/tinybench/fibo.bench.ts
213 µs
test_iterative_fibo_10
examples/with-typescript-esm/bench/tinybench/fibo.bench.ts
190.2 µs
© 2025 CodSpeed Technology
Home
Terms
Privacy
Docs